About this House

Over 3000 square feet, gorgeous Renaissance home in Aspen Rim. Light and Bright floor plan. Beautiful hardwood floors, gourmet kitchen with slab granite, and Stainless Steele appliances. Dining room with crown molding. Spacious living room, gas fireplace with built-ins, 10 ft ceilings throughout the main floor. There is a nice-sized laundry room downstairs and a large bedroom with a full bath on the main floor. Upstairs has a loft and 4 more bedrooms. The primary bedroom has a lovely bathroom with a soaking tub and a large walk-in closetone block from the pool and park.

  • Lscooks
    "I've lived here since 2005, and it's a beautiful, safe friendly tract of about 350 homes. The river walk is a couple blocks down, where you can walk 3 1/2 miles along the Deschutes, ending up at the Old Mill. Most people have dogs, and the whole town is extremely dog friendly. Downtown and the Old Mill provide plenty of shopping and dining opportunities. Summers are short, but filled with an abundance of outdoor things to do. We spend several days a week kayaking on the river, or one of the many Cascade Lakes, which are about a 25 minute drive. "
